About Sex Crime Law in North Vernon, United States:

Sex crimes in North Vernon, United States encompass a range of offenses, including sexual assault, rape, child pornography, and indecent exposure. These crimes are taken very seriously by the legal system and can result in severe penalties if convicted.

Frequently Asked Questions:

Q: What should I do if I have been accused of a sex crime?

A: If you have been accused of a sex crime, it is essential to remain silent and contact a lawyer immediately. Do not speak to law enforcement without legal representation present.

Q: What are the possible penalties for a sex crime conviction in North Vernon?

A: The penalties for a sex crime conviction can vary depending on the specific offense, but may include imprisonment, fines, probation, mandatory sex offender registration, and counseling programs.

Q: Can a lawyer help with expunging a sex crime from my record?

A: In some cases, a lawyer may be able to assist with petitioning for the expungement of a sex crime from your record. However, eligibility for expungement varies based on the offense and other factors.

Q: What factors are considered in determining the severity of a sex crime charge?

A: The severity of a sex crime charge can be influenced by factors such as the age of the victim, the use of force or coercion, the defendant's criminal history, and the nature of the offense.
